The Isles still need a quality D man.  Losing Hill and Poti equals about 48 minutes of time per game.  I think that Campoli and Gervais need to get the chance to step up and get their chance.  However, an extra man with some serious experience would be of help.  Derek Morris or Danny Markov would be that choice.

The Ducks had a tough end to the first half, losing some critical games in the stretch run, and ended up in third place in the first half, behind Newark and Bridgeport.  PJ Rose (son of Pete) is leading the league in batting average with .352 before todays game.  Alfonzo is hitting about .265 and playing a great defensive shortstop.
